Skunk Removal in Forest Park, OH

Skunks are burrowers, so in Forest Park we find them most often under concrete slabs, decks, and sheds with an open gap underneath rather than up in a roofline. The smell is usually what brings people to call us. Forest Park sees a humid continental climate with warm, humid summers and cold winters. Skunks don't fully hibernate in conditions like this, so we see activity most of the year, with a clear uptick in late winter and spring when females are denning to have young.

Mosquito Control in Forest Park, OH

Mosquitoes only need about a bottle cap of standing water to breed, which is why Forest Park yards with gutters, drainage issues, or nearby low ground stay problem spots season after season without ongoing treatment. Forest Park sees a humid continental climate with warm, humid summers and cold winters. That kind of warmth and moisture is close to ideal for mosquito breeding cycles, which is why Forest Park properties often need control from spring through fall rather than a single treatment.

Rat Control in Forest Park, OH

Rats in Forest Park are drawn to homes with easy food access and a way inside -- a gap under a door, a vent without a screen, a roofline seam. Once they're in a wall void or attic, they multiply fast, so we treat rat calls as a race against the breeding cycle, not just a baiting job. Rodent pressure in Forest Park tends to rise whenever outdoor food sources -- trash, pet food, bird feeders -- are easy to reach, which is a bigger driver here than the season itself.

Roach Control in Forest Park, OH

If you're seeing roaches in daylight in Forest Park, that's a sign of a larger population than what's visible -- German roaches especially hide deep in cracks and only come out at night under normal conditions. Our treatment focuses on where they're actually breeding, not just where they're seen. German roaches in particular can maintain an indoor population in Forest Park year-round once established, since they rely on warm, moist indoor microclimates rather than outdoor conditions.

Bed Bug Treatment in Forest Park, OH

A bed bug call in Forest Park usually starts with bites that appeared overnight and small blood spots on sheets. Because bed bugs hide deep in seams, frames, and baseboards, effective treatment has to reach those hiding spots directly, not just the mattress surface. Forest Park sees a humid continental climate with warm, humid summers and cold winters. Bed bugs are actually less dependent on outdoor climate than most pests since they live entirely indoors, which is why we treat bed bug calls in Forest Park on a year-round basis with no real seasonal dip.

Prevention checklist for Forest Park homes

One quick habit for each pest we cover here -- the full guide for each service has a longer checklist.

  • Raccoon Removal: Trim tree limbs back at least 6-8 feet from the roofline -- raccoons use overhanging branches as a bridge onto the roof.
  • Skunk Removal: Treat the lawn for grubs if digging holes are widespread -- skunks are foraging for a food source, and removing it makes the yard less attractive.
  • Mosquito Control: Store tarps and covers so they don't pool rainwater in the folds; a bunched tarp is a surprisingly common source.
  • Rat Control: Address clutter in garages, sheds, and basements -- rats prefer nesting sites with cover, and stacked boxes or stored materials give them exactly that.
  • Roach Control: Take trash out regularly and use a can with a tight-fitting lid, especially in the kitchen.
  • Bed Bug Treatment: Wash and dry travel clothing on high heat as soon as you get home, even if you don't suspect exposure.
